Troubleshooting "rld.dll" for PES 2013 on 64-bit Windows If you are trying to launch Pro Evolution Soccer (PES) 2013 on a modern 64-bit system, you might be seeing frustrating errors like "The dynamic library 'rld.dll' failed to initialize" or "rld.dll not found". This file is a critical dynamic link library (DLL) that loads the game engine and manages essential configurations. The 64-bit Myth
A common misconception is that there is a specific "64-bit version" of rld.dll. In reality, PES 2013 is a 32-bit application. Even on a 64-bit operating system, the game still requires the 32-bit version of the DLL to function correctly. If you are searching for a "64-bit top" version, you likely just need the standard file placed in the correct directory. Why is rld.dll Missing?
Before you download anything, check why the file disappeared. The most common reasons include:
Antivirus False Positives: Antivirus programs often mistakenly flag and quarantine rld.dll.
Accidental Deletion: Users or system cleaners may remove it during a "deep clean". rlddll pes 2013 64 bit top
Corrupted Installation: Interrupted updates or power outages can damage the file. How to Fix the Error Safely
Instead of reaching for the first download link you see, try these verified methods:
Check Your Quarantine: Open your antivirus software (like Windows Security) and look at "Protection History". If rld.dll is listed there, choose "Allow on device" to restore it.
Repair Visual C++ Redistributables: Sometimes the error is caused by missing dependencies. Go to Settings > Apps & Features, find the Microsoft Visual C++ 2012 Redistributable (x64) (or x86 for 32-bit), click Modify, and then Repair. Troubleshooting "rld
Reinstall the Game: This is the most reliable way to ensure you have the correct, uncorrupted version of every file.
Manual Installation (Advanced): If you must download the file manually, place it in the game's main installation folder (where pes2013.exe is located) rather than system folders. ⚠️ Security Warning
